DescriptionDEATH IN THE DEPTHS - The Last Morlock StoryI do really love story pages and this one just captures a few beautiful moments that really bring life to these “characters”. This is a really sad storyline where the battle has its losses and the X-Men (era of the Gold Team) do not come out unscathed, in fact they actually lose the fight and have to make drastic decisions to get out alive. This page features the conversation from Piotr to his younger sister Illyana, where he has to retract a surprise he had for her (he found his older brother Mikhail, and was going to bring him home). He has to retract this surprise because in the battle, his brother was killed (defeated, as he was trying to kill all the remaining Morlocks, which he was fairly successful in doing). Within the next 10 issues, Piotr will loose his little sister to the Legacy Virus (UCX #303). He goes from one big loss to a major loss in these storylines. Raney’s art with Rubinstein’s inks on this page are quiet, small moments, collaged together for a scene of Jean Grey reading the room (telepathically getting all she needs to understand what’s happened) and comforting the now broken stoic Goliath of a man, Piotr “Peter” Rasputin, aka Colossus. You can see that most of this page survived, but there was a head replacement for Jean Grey on the bottom panel, slight change for the better. Somewhere out there is her head floating around (likely lost in all the back and forth this page may have had from collector to collector, in the 30 plus years of its existence, 1992). Another fun thing to note, that my Ukrainian partner brought up, is that the spelling of “Dos Vadanya” is more phonetically done, but would be written as “Da Svidaniya” (or a variation on this spelling).
